Chemical Physics Letters, Vol.556, 330-335, 2013
Statistical thermodynamics of molecules with multiple adsorption states: Application to protein adsorption
The statistical thermodynamics of molecules with multiple adsorption states has been studied using a lattice model. The thermodynamic functions, calculated for a system characterized by two adsorption states, were applied to describe the adsorption of antifreeze proteins onto an ice crystal. The theoretical formalism reproduces the classical Langmuir equation (one-state limit), leads to the exact statistical thermodynamics of molecules adsorbed in one dimension with n different adsorption states, and seems to be a promising way toward a more accurate description of the adsorption thermodynamics of structurally diverse proteins.
